A Philos Criterion for Second-order Dynamic Equations
Selcuk Journal of Applied Mathematics
  • Howard Warth
  • Martin Bohner, Missouri University of Science and Technology
Abstract

A Philos type condition sufficient to guarantee oscillation of second-order dynamic equations is presented.
